The San Diego Padres fell to the Houston Astros, 3-2, on Saturday as they dropped their second in a row and are now 15-6 on the year.

The Friars also had to place another outfielder on the injured list in veteran Jason Heyward. The move did, however, allow a Triple-A player get his first taste of The Show Saturday.

In more outfielder injury news, Jackson Merrill still isn't close to returning to the team. Manager Mike Shildt provided an update, but didn't provide a timeline.

Merrill, who turned 22 years old Saturday, is diligently working towards recovery, per Shildt. The skipper believes that it wasn't a traumatic event that caused the hamstring tightness, but the All-Star has yet to progress to a consistent jog.
